sorry to say your engine is not a vtec, its the h23 dohc engine, the vtec engine in preludes is a 2.2 dohc and the valve cover says vtec on it. it is still a great motor

They are right. If it is a 2.3, it ain't no VTEC.

Real easy way to tell. Open your hood. If the valve cover says DOHC VTEC then you have a VTEC motor. However, if it is the 2.3, you have no VTEC.
